Today was a big day, full of announcements and technical problems with Skype.

May the Fourth be with you

A while back we reported our intention to move the WiX toolset's current home from Outercurve Foundation to .NET Foundation. Today we officially join .NET Foundation. Read more about it from Rob and .NET Foundation Executive Director Martin Woodward.

WiX v3.10.3 update

This week's update on WiX v3.10.3 is that we're coming up on the end of WiX v3.10.3 updates. Having given up on getting a fix from the GDI+ team, Rob cogitated on workarounds we could implement in Burn. Cogitation successful, he implemented such a workaround and, with some advice from Sean, sent out a pull request we reviewed later in the meeting.

In the meantime, another bug that's a candidate for WiX v3.10.3 came in. So we're not releasing WiX v3.10.3 today but we're definitely approaching the end of the journey.

Issue triage

Pull request review

Today's pull request is Workaround GDI+ security vulnerability addresses the GDI+ bug that's been plaguing WiX v3.10.3 for a while now. Essentially Rob's change is to skip the call to SetDefaultDllDirectories when the bundle is already in a secure location (such as the clean room or the package cache). That keeps GDI+ happy which keeps WinForms-based bootstrapper applications happy.